GoDaddy launches an eCommerce solution for indian small businesses

GoDaddy Inc. today launched GoDaddy Online Store in India. Available at Rs 999/month (first year with an annual purchase), the GoDaddy Online Store will allow millions of small businesses and entrepreneurs in India to sell unlimited products on the Internet to customers around the world.
According to a recent ASSOCHAM report, the Indian e-commerce industry is likely to clock a compounded annual growth rate of 35 per cent and cross the $100-billion threshold in value over the next five years.

GoDaddy Online Store offers small business owners and entrepreneurs in India a simple shopping and checkout experience for their customers, across devices, with built-in payment processing tools to accept payments from multiple sources, including all major debit and credit cards, net banking and mobile wallets. GoDaddy Online Store includes built-in SSL for secure transactions, free hosting with unlimited bandwidth, integration with Google Analytics, flexible shipping rates and the ability to create coupon codes.
Headquartered in Scottsdale, Ariz. USA, GoDaddy also has offices across nine other locations including Washington, Massachusetts, Iowa and California in the U.S., and international offices in Brazil, Canada, India, Mexico, Netherlands, Singapore and in the U.K.
